The Client
GeneXus is a software company that conducts in-house research to develop state-of-the-art proprietary technology in the fields of database design and maintenance, application development and maintenance, and, in particular, automatic knowledge management.
Founded in 1988, the company is headquartered in Montevideo, Uruguay, has offices in the United States, Mexico and Brazil, and is present in more than 35 countries through its network of distributors.
GeneXus™ is its main product, an intelligent tool for automatically creating, developing and maintaining mission-critical, multi-platform applications.
In 2017, Genexus™ was named a new challenger by leading research and advisory firm, Gartner, in its App Development Platforms Magic Quadrants Report.

Our Solution
Abstracta conducted stress tests on the system, focusing on identifying performance deficiencies in the application. We installed the test software, created test scripts, executed test scenarios and analyzed the test results for changes.
Tools
Load testing: OpenSTA
Monitoring tools: Windows Performance Monitor, IBM iSeries Navigator, JMX and DbMon
Results
During the stress test, we implemented changes and improvements to the application.
We were able to prove that, using the new infrastructure, the application could successfully handle the peak loads experienced during the weekly “rush hours”.
We then reconfigured the new equipment so as to obtain the optimal possible performance from the application.
We improved critical transaction response times in the three main test cases.
We managed to reduce the time to complete the product shipping process from 763 milliseconds to 432 milliseconds at 50% of the estimated maximum traffic load.
Across the board, test case response times were reduced by 46% on average.
Furthermore, our stress test results provided documentation and recommendations for additional application performance enhancements.
